Abstract

The research progress of data acquisition technology and large data processing model has an important contribution to the development of urban traffic data. The control of urban transportation depends on the effective processing of real-time traffic observation data, which is usually the nature of data intensive. We study a large number of floating car data processing (FCD) traffic control in the cloud computing environment, to solve the problem of the new cloud computing technology to solve the problem of urban traffic control system. The experimental results show that the cloud computing technology such as HBase and MapReduce can provide big data flow calculation of substantial utility, such as scalability and real-time calculation performance can be accurately by our proposed data storage, management and parallel processing model. The applicability and practicability of cloud computing are evaluated for two typical data calculation tasks of urban traffic monitoring, namely FCD query, FCD map matching.
